THE MIDDLE COLONIES 
By Zach Carrillo
THE COLONIES 
The middle colonies consist of New York, New Jersey, Pennsylvania,And Delaware 
The dutch Founded New York and the sweds Founded Delaware both for trade 
New Jersey was given to George Carteret and John Berkley as a gift from the duke 
of York. 
And William Penn founded Pennsylvania as a place for Quakers to live. 
The middle colonies had a great Economy centered around cash crops, Trade, 
shipbuilding, and fishing.
TRIANGULAR TRADE, NAVIGATION ACTS, 
AND QUAKERS 
 Triangular trade was the trade between the colonies to Europe to Africa. 
 The colonies gave raw materials to Europe 
 Europe gave Processed items to Africa and Africa gave slaves to the colonies. 
 The navigation acts were rules set up but England to regulate trade and give them 
more profit. These law added taxes to forging items, and forced everyone to go to 
English ports this encourages traders coming to the New World to smuggle their 
items. 
 Quakers were a group of people who wanted things like religious freedom and 
peace because not many people liked them in England William Penn a Quaker 
founded Pennsylvania as a place for Quakers and their beliefs.
